About this role:

Wells Fargo is seeking a CIB Operations User Access Management Support Specialist within our Access Management team as part of Corporate and Investment Banking (CIB) Operations group.

The CIB Operations User Access Management team acts as liaison between CIB Operations team members globally and the Enterprise Access Management (EAM) and Wholesale Identity Access Management (WIAM) groups to facilitate all application access requests for the organization.

In this role, you will:

  • Conduct reviews with Operations managers to ensure role-based access profiles (SIMBA Matrices) established across the organization are kept current and provides changes to the WIAM partners that manage the profile documents.

Corporate & Investment Banking (“CIB”) delivers a comprehensive suite of capital markets, banking, and financial products and services. As a trusted partner to our clients, we provide corporate and transactional banking; commercial real estate lending and servicing; investment banking; equity; and fixed income solutions including sales, trading, and research capabilities to corporate, commercial real estate, government, and institutional clients across the globe.
